2016 RUB to INR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2016

During 2016, the RUB to INR ex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on December 28, valuing the pair at 1.1273.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 21, dropping to 0.8257.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.3016 INR.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.8795 to the December average rate of 1.0934, the exchange rate registered a net change of 24.32%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2016 high of 1.1273 was down 12.92% compared to the 2015 peak of 1.2945,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 0.9616, compared to 1.0530 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the second half (Jul–Dec) by a margin of 0.0913 points.

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2016 was January, with a trading range of 0.0850 INR (High: 0.9107 / Low: 0.8257). On the other end, October was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.0186 INR (High: 1.0745 / Low: 1.0558).

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.9107 0.8257 0.8795
February 0.9089 0.8558 0.8844
March 0.9878 0.9186 0.9581
April 1.0251 0.9663 0.9984
May 1.0292 0.9995 1.0155
June 1.0576 1.0061 1.0339
July 1.0674 1.0076 1.0437
August 1.0504 0.9987 1.0319
September 1.0585 1.0168 1.0351
October 1.0745 1.0558 1.0655
November 1.0705 1.0232 1.0481
December 1.1273 1.0598 1.0934
